If another player gains control of Dragonlord Silumgar, its control-change effect ends. Regaining control of Dragonlord Silumgar won't cause you to regain control of the creature or planeswalker.
Dragonlord Silumgar
If Dragonlord Silumgar ceases to be under your control before its ability resolves, you won't gain control of the creature or planeswalker at all.
If Dragonlord Silumgar leaves the battlefield, you no longer control it, and its control-change effect ends.
